40 Lytham Road, Southport, PR9 9TY is a freehold semi-detached property built between 1930-1949. The property offers approximately 829 square feet of living space. In this location, properties of similar size usually have two b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£144,751 , which equates to approximately £175 per square foot. It was last sold on 12 Dec 1996 for £31,250. Since then, the value has increased by £113,501, representing a 363.2% increase, or approximately 12.5% per year.

The current estimated value of £144,751 is:

  • 26.6% lower than the average property price on Lytham Road
  • 22.6% lower than the average in the PR9 9TY postcode area
  • and 47.7% lower than the average price for Southport as a whole

40 Lytham Road, Southport, Sefton, Merseyside, PR9 9TY has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of E, based on the latest assessment carried out on 16 Jun 2014.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 19 Jan 2010. The rating of E remains the same, but the energy efficiency score improved by 8.2%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The roof construction or insulation changed from flat, insulated (assumed) to pitched, no insulation, changing energy efficiency from average to very poor.
  • The wall construction or insulation changed from cavity wall, as built, insulated (assumed) to cavity wall, filled cavity, with no change in energy efficiency (good).
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in all fixed outlets to low energy lighting in 57% of fixed outlets, with efficiency changing from very good to good.
